What is Cosmetic Bonding (Teeth Bonding)?
Cosmetic bonding, also called teeth bonding, is a painless process that can help repair teeth that are chipped, discolored, cracked, or misshapen. It can also be used as a teeth gap filling to help fill large gaps in between teeth. Cosmetic bonding is done using composite resin, which is the same material used for filling cavities. The resin material is colored to perfectly match with your other teeth for seamless blending.
How Does Cosmetic Bonding Work?
Teeth bonding is non-invasive, doesn’t hurt the tooth, is fast, and affordable. It’s so affordable that many people often use it as a more economical form of dental veneers. The process of cosmetic bonding only requires roughening up the tooth with a special gel so the bonding material will adhere to it easier. The composite resin, after being colored to match your tooth, is applied and then cured with ultraviolet light. The dentist will then shape and polish the resin to perfection. It looks so natural, no one will ever be able to tell the difference.
Cosmetic bonding can be an affordable alternative to dental veneers or crowns but it may not last as long.
